Conclusions
17 Department of State Development
• AusLAMP SA will highlight the terrane to regional lithospheric architecture of the state
• Show fluid related metasomatism events (mantle) and fluid pathways (crust) conducive to “fertility corridors”
• MT needs better integration and analysis with reflection and passive seismic arrays with petrophysical constraints
• Fluid pathways appear structurally controlled and governed by geodynamic controls (stress, rheology)
• Future targeted camp-scale MT and other geophysical surveys will greatly benefit from the lithospheric architecture provided through AusLAMP SA
